  1. Angel of Shavano Campground. The Angel of Shavano Campground is ideally suited for tent camping. The campsites are wooded with aspen and spruce trees along the north fork of the south Arkansas River. The Angel of Shavano Trailhead for the Colorado Trail #1776 is across the road from the campground.

  4. Area Status: Open. The Angel of Shavano Trailhead is located across the road from the Angel of Shavano Campground and serves as major trailhead along the Colorado Trail #1776. The first .25 miles from the trailhead climbs steeply out the North Fork valley and then levels off to an easy hike that winds in and out aspen and spruce/fir forests ...

  6. Description. Angel of Shavano Campground is a small, tranquil site in a forest of aspen and spruce. The site is named for the angel image that appears as snow falls on Shavano Mountain. The campground is ideal for tent camping, so pop your tent on the banks of the South Arkansas River and enjoy one of the area’s best kept secrets!
